At issue were the following ideas: (1) dialectic has something to do with computation, (2) AI has something new to contribute to the understanding of dialectic, and (3) dialectic approaches to long-standing AI problems permit new progress. Dialectic is at the core of models of rational inquiry that are honest about procedural rationality.
